Okay.... I used to do stereo installs. I think your question is worded wrong. But I think I may have decifered it. You have a stock head unit with the bass cube for the trunk and aftermarket speakers with an amp.... Am I right? If I am... When you install the radio you will need 2 sets of RCA's one that will come off the sub woofer output for the bass cube and one to come off the regular amp output. Thats all you should have to run that isn't already there. Does that make sense to you, if not PM me and tell me your exact setup..... and we can go from there...
